[ https://issues.apache.org/jira/browse/JAMES-2988?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=16981252#comment-16981252 ]
Benoit Tellier commented on JAMES-2988: --------------------------------------- https://github.com/linagora/james-project/pull/2909 computes the read level to be used. > JMAP GetMessages should use the smallest projection possible > ------------------------------------------------------------ > > Key: JAMES-2988 > URL: https://issues.apache.org/jira/browse/JAMES-2988 > Project: James Server > Issue Type: Sub-task > Reporter: Trần Tiến Đức > Priority: Major > > ADR 12: > [https://github.com/apache/james-project/pull/170] > > After JAMES-2987 > > GetMessageMethod should select the appropriate factory, retrieve > MailboxMessage with the right fetch type. > GetMessageResponse should return a generic "MessageProjection" > You should be able to retrieve the model needed for the level of reads > requested and use the appropriate method introduced in Message(Id)Manager . > You may need to fix some JMAP integration tests (specifying the read > properties in the incoming JMAP requests) > -- This message was sent by Atlassian Jira (v8.3.4#803005) --------------------------------------------------------------------- To unsubscribe, e-mail: server-dev-unsubscr...@james.apache.org For additional commands, e-mail: server-dev-h...@james.apache.org